LONG NECK, Del. — Delaware State Police have released the name of the woman killed in a fatal golf cart crash on Sunday evening. Authorities identified the victim as 35-year-old Sandy Sokira, a Millsboro resident.
Investigators said the collision occurred in the Long Neck area, though details about what led to the crash remain under review. The Troop 7 Collision Reconstruction Unit is continuing its investigation and urging anyone with information or who may have witnessed the incident to come forward.
